¿Cuáles son los proyectos dignos de atención en la pista de Oracle Web3? (Abajo)

En nuestro artículo anterior "¿Cuáles son los proyectos dignos de atención en la vía del servicio en la nube de Web3?" (Parte 1)" presentó algunos proyectos de servicios en la nube descentralizados de Web3, y continuaremos presentando proyectos de Oracle descentralizados en este número.

Los oráculos descentralizados son una parte importante del ecosistema de blockchain y contratos inteligentes. Actúa como un puente entre la cadena de bloques y las fuentes de datos externas. Los oráculos permiten que los contratos inteligentes accedan a datos fuera de la cadena de bloques, como eventos del mundo real, precios o cualquier otra información que no esté en la cadena de bloques.

El oráculo descentralizado Web3 está diseñado para el entorno Web3 que cubre aplicaciones descentralizadas (dApps) y protocolos creados en plataformas blockchain como Ethereum, BSC, Solana, Polkadot o Cardano. Estos oráculos utilizan los principios de descentralización, falta de confianza y transparencia para proporcionar datos fiables e inmutables a los contratos inteligentes.

Al utilizar múltiples nodos o validadores independientes, los oráculos descentralizados de Web3 garantizan la integridad de los datos y evitan puntos únicos de falla o manipulación. Agregan datos de varias fuentes, incluidas API, web scraping, dispositivos IoT e incluso otras cadenas de bloques, y los entregan de forma segura a los contratos inteligentes que solicitan.

Los oráculos descentralizados de Web3 juegan un papel vital al permitir que los contratos inteligentes interactúen con el mundo real, ampliando sus casos de uso y su impacto potencial. Ahora, exploremos algunos proyectos convincentes de Oracle descentralizados que están cambiando el futuro de blockchain.

Red Oracle descentralizada: ChainLink

Chainlink es una red Oracle descentralizada que permite que los contratos inteligentes interactúen de manera segura y confiable con datos fuera de la cadena y API externas. La red Chainlink consiste en una red descentralizada de operadores de nodos independientes conocidos como oráculos.

En la red Chainlink, los oráculos recuperan datos de varias fuentes, como API, bases de datos tradicionales y dispositivos IoT. Estas fuentes de datos son validadas y agregadas a partir de múltiples fuentes de datos por un conjunto descentralizado de operadores de nodos independientes. Garantizar la fiabilidad y precisión de los datos. Cada fuente de datos tiene una dirección en cadena y funciones que permiten que los contratos inteligentes lean datos de esa dirección.

Chainlink VRF (función aleatoria verificable) es un generador de números aleatorios (RNG) demostrablemente justo y verificable que permite que los contratos inteligentes accedan a valores aleatorios sin comprometer la seguridad o la disponibilidad. Para cada solicitud, Chainlink VRF genera uno o más valores aleatorios y genera una prueba criptográfica de cómo se determinaron esos valores. Esta prueba se publica y verifica en la cadena antes de que pueda ser utilizada por cualquier aplicación consumidora. Este proceso garantiza que los resultados no puedan ser alterados o manipulados por una sola entidad, incluidos los operadores de Oracle, los mineros, los usuarios o los desarrolladores de contratos inteligentes.

Chainlink Automation permite que las funciones de contratos inteligentes se ejecuten condicionalmente a través de una plataforma de automatización descentralizada y altamente confiable. Basado en Chainlink Automation, puede ayudar a las empresas a llegar al mercado más rápido sin tener que lidiar con los costos de configuración, el mantenimiento continuo y los riesgos asociados de una pila de automatización centralizada.

Chainlink Functions brinda la capacidad de acceder a la informática fuera de la cadena sin ejecutar y configurar sus propios nodos de Chainlink, proporcionando contratos inteligentes con acceso a una infraestructura informática descentralizada y de confianza minimizada. El contrato inteligente envía el código a la red de Oracle descentralizada (DON), y el oráculo de cada DON ejecuta el mismo código en un entorno sin servidor. DON agrega los resultados de todas las ejecuciones independientes y devuelve el resultado final al contrato inteligente. El código puede ser cualquier cosa, desde simples cálculos hasta obtener datos de proveedores de API.

La red Chainlink se ha utilizado ampliamente en diferentes industrias, incluidas las finanzas descentralizadas (DeFi), los juegos, los seguros, la gestión de la cadena de suministro y más. Permite que los contratos inteligentes accedan de forma segura y eficiente a datos del mundo real, ampliando varios casos de uso y capacidades de las aplicaciones de blockchain.

Oracle de cadena cruzada: protocolo de banda

Band Protocol es una solución Oracle (Oracle) de datos descentralizados basada en blockchain. Su objetivo es proporcionar una fuente confiable, segura y precisa de datos externos para aplicaciones descentralizadas. Band Protocol utiliza múltiples proveedores de datos (proveedor de datos) y un mecanismo de incentivos para adquirir, agregar y verificar datos, y proporcionarlos a contratos inteligentes. Esto permite que los contratos inteligentes utilicen datos externos precisos y en tiempo real durante su ejecución.

BandChain es la cadena de bloques de alto rendimiento de Band Protocol que proporciona servicios de Oracle de datos entre cadenas. Permite contratos inteligentes en cualquier cadena de bloques para acceder de forma segura a datos fuera de la cadena. Está construido sobre Cosmos SDK y aprovecha el algoritmo de consenso tolerante a fallas bizantinas de Tendermint para lograr una finalidad instantánea.

A través de la función de puente Inter-Blockchain Communication (IBC), proporciona servicios de Oracle de datos entre cadenas para contratos inteligentes en la cadena de bloques. A través de esta función, los resultados de Oracle en la cadena de bloques BandChain se pueden enviar a otras cadenas de bloques a través del protocolo IBC o un puente unidireccional personalizado con un retraso mínimo.

Band Protocol también proporciona una colección de scripts de oráculo preconstruidos que se pueden usar para crear oráculos personalizados para cualquier tipo de datos. Los desarrolladores también pueden aprovechar la característica programable de secuencias de comandos de Oracle para crear secuencias de comandos de Oracle personalizadas utilizando cualquier lenguaje de programación.

Además de eso, otro producto importante es Band Standard Dataset, un conjunto de conjuntos de datos preconstruidos que se pueden usar para crear oráculos personalizados para cualquier tipo de datos. Incluye varios conjuntos de datos como datos financieros, datos deportivos, datos meteorológicos, etc. Los desarrolladores pueden usar estos conjuntos de datos para crear oráculos personalizados para sus contratos inteligentes sin tener que recopilar y verificar datos manualmente.

Band Protocol proporciona un marco Oracle descentralizado, seguro e independiente de blockchain para aplicaciones Web 3.0. Construye efectivamente un puente de información confiable entre la Web 2.0 y la futura Web 3.0 al conectar contratos inteligentes con datos confiables fuera de la cadena y garantizar la integridad de los datos a través de incentivos económicos simbólicos.

Protocolo punto a punto: Augur

El protocolo Augur es un oráculo descentralizado y un protocolo peer-to-peer. Su objetivo es crear una plataforma transparente y confiable donde los usuarios puedan crear y participar en mercados de predicción sobre una variedad de temas, incluidos deportes, política, finanzas y más.

Augur es un software gratuito, público y de código abierto, en parte bajo la Licencia Pública General GNU (GPL) y en parte bajo la Licencia del Instituto de Tecnología de Massachusetts (MIT). Augur es un conjunto de contratos inteligentes escritos en Solidity que se pueden implementar en la cadena de bloques de Ethereum.

El protocolo Augur intenta resolver uno de los problemas más difíciles que enfrenta la tecnología blockchain, especialmente en el campo de los contratos inteligentes, a saber, el problema del oráculo. Los oráculos de augur permiten migrar información del mundo real a la cadena de bloques sin depender de intermediarios de confianza o terceros, y son gratuitos para que cualquiera los use de cualquier manera.

Se accede a Augur a través de una aplicación de cliente de escritorio, similar a la interacción con un nodo Ethereum o Bitcoin. La principal diferencia entre el Protocolo Augur y otras plataformas de mercado de predicción es el nivel de participación del equipo de desarrollo y la Fundación de Pronósticos.

En Augur, el papel del equipo de desarrollo se limita a escribir y mantener el código del protocolo de fuente abierta. Forecast Foundation no posee ni dirige Augur, ni cobra ninguna tarifa por el uso del protocolo, pero apoya y desarrolla el protocolo gratuito de código abierto Augur.

Los desarrolladores de Forecast Foundation y el protocolo Augur no crearán mercados, realizarán transacciones en el propio protocolo Augur y no pueden monitorear, controlar, revisar o modificar ninguna operación realizada en el protocolo Augur. En cambio, Forecast Foundation alienta a los usuarios a realizar estas operaciones en jurisdicciones con la licencia y la orientación adecuadas, y a cumplir con las regulaciones aplicables que rigen sus acciones realizadas en el protocolo Augur, al tiempo que requiere que los usuarios reconozcan que el uso del protocolo Augur por parte de otros puede no ser compatible, los usuarios que utilizan el protocolo Augur lo hacen bajo su propio riesgo.

Ninguna entidad individual puede modificar, actualizar, mejorar, revisar o realizar ningún tipo de cambio en el software de contrato inteligente. El protocolo Augur no conserva las "claves de administrador", las "claves de propiedad" u otras características centralizadas similares comunes en otras aplicaciones descentralizadas de blockchain tempranas. Cualquier cambio en el protocolo Augur requeriría una redistribución completa del conjunto de contratos inteligentes y requeriría que los usuarios opten manualmente por migrar a él.

El protocolo Augur proporciona una infraestructura descentralizada sin confianza para los mercados de predicción, lo que permite a las personas intercambiar el resultado de varios eventos en función de sus propias predicciones e información.

Protocolo de Finanzas Descentralizadas: UMA

UMA (Universal Market Access) es un Oracle optimista y un sistema de arbitraje de disputas que puede introducir de forma segura cualquier tipo de datos en la cadena de bloques. El sistema Oracle de UMA proporciona una verificación de datos rápida y segura para muchos proyectos, incluidos puentes entre cadenas, acuerdos de seguros, derivados personalizados y mercados de predicción, etc.

Optimistic Oracle permite que los contratos soliciten y reciban información de datos rápidamente, y actúa como un mecanismo de juego de actualización entre el contrato que inicia la solicitud de precio y el sistema de resolución de disputas de UMA (conocido como el mecanismo de verificación de datos). Los precios propuestos por Optimistic Oracle no se enviarán al mecanismo de validación de datos a menos que se impugnen.

Si surge una disputa, se enviará una solicitud al mecanismo de verificación de datos. Todos los contratos basados ​​en UMA utilizan mecanismos de verificación de datos como último recurso para resolver disputas. Las disputas enviadas al mecanismo de verificación de datos se resolverán en unos pocos días: los titulares de tokens UMA votarán sobre el resultado correcto.

UMA es especial porque permite a los usuarios crear tokens criptográficos sintéticos colateralizados personalizados que pueden rastrear el precio de casi cualquier activo. En términos sencillos, los tokens ERC-20 se pueden usar para negociar cualquier activo a través de UMA sin tener realmente el activo.

UMA juega un papel importante en el ecosistema de finanzas descentralizadas (DeFi), proporcionando a los desarrolladores y usuarios la infraestructura y las herramientas necesarias. Realiza transacciones de derivados financieros y creación de contratos a escala global a través de la tecnología blockchain, y resuelve las restricciones de acceso y los problemas de centralización de los mercados financieros tradicionales. Permite la creación de derivados descentralizados, mercados de predicción, acuerdos de seguros y otras aplicaciones financieras, ampliando el espacio para el desarrollo en el campo DeFi.

Proveedor de datos descentralizados: API3

API3 es un proyecto de Oracle descentralizado que tiene como objetivo proporcionar una fuente de datos segura y descentralizada para aplicaciones de cadena de bloques. API3 significa "Interfaz de programación de aplicaciones en cubos".

El objetivo de API3 es cerrar la brecha entre los proveedores de datos tradicionales de API (interfaz de programación de aplicaciones) y los contratos inteligentes de blockchain. Permite que los contratos inteligentes accedan de forma segura a datos fuera de la cadena, como información del mundo real, sin depender de oráculos centralizados y evitando puntos únicos de falla.

El protocolo Airnode es un componente clave de la tecnología API3. Es un protocolo de nodo de Oracle que define cómo las aplicaciones descentralizadas envían solicitudes a Oracle y reciben respuestas. Se utiliza para acceder a datos y servicios del mundo real en aplicaciones Web3 basadas en blockchain.

El protocolo funciona utilizando una red descentralizada de proveedores de datos, conocidos como operadores Airnode, para adquirir y entregar datos a contratos inteligentes. Estos proveedores de datos reciben incentivos a través de un mecanismo de participación para proporcionar datos precisos y confiables. API3 emplea un modelo único de participación y gobierno diseñado para garantizar la integridad de los datos y evitar la manipulación o el fraude de datos.

El valor máximo extraíble (MEV) es una tarifa oculta para los usuarios de blockchain, que genera más de mil millones de dólares en ingresos. Y OEV (Oracle Extraíble Valor) sirve como complemento a la fuente de datos API3, lo que permite que las aplicaciones descentralizadas (dApps) se beneficien de las oportunidades de MEV que generan.

El enfoque de API3 se centra en generar confianza y transparencia en el proceso de Oracle. Su objetivo es construir un ecosistema más seguro y descentralizado para obtener datos fuera de la cadena (para diversas aplicaciones, incluidas DeFi, seguros, cadena de suministro, etc.).

En general, API3 tiene como objetivo subvertir el campo de Oracle al proporcionar una infraestructura poderosa y descentralizada para que las aplicaciones de blockchain logren el objetivo de acceder y verificar datos fuera de la cadena.

Red martingala descentralizada: Protocolo NEST

NEST Protocol es un protocolo Oracle descentralizado basado en la cadena de bloques Ethereum. Más específicamente, es una infraestructura de intercambio descentralizada conocida como red martingala. Utiliza contratos inteligentes para eliminar a los creadores de mercado y proveedores de liquidez, y proporciona a los comerciantes una liquidez prácticamente ilimitada a través del riesgo compartido.

Su concepto central es el algoritmo martingala, que es una estrategia de inversión basada en la ley del costo promedio en el comercio especulativo. El protocolo utiliza contratos inteligentes para implementar estrategias de martingala, lo que permite a los usuarios administrar el riesgo comercial y los fondos a través del aumento o disminución continua de posiciones.

El Protocolo NEST no involucra a los creadores de mercado tradicionales ni a los proveedores de liquidez, sino que negocia directamente con las contrapartes a través de contratos inteligentes. El objetivo de esto es aumentar la transparencia de las transacciones, reducir los costos y reducir los riesgos asociados con los intercambios tradicionales y los proveedores de liquidez.

NEST Oracle es una red de juego no cooperativa descentralizada que determina el precio final mediante arbitraje y opciones bidireccionales. Trae información aleatoria de flujos de precios descentralizados en cadena. La participación en la cotización requiere la preparación de activos de valuación, activos de cotización, tarifas de cotización y activos colaterales.

El contrato inteligente comparará los precios de todos los proveedores de liquidez, aceptará la mejor oferta en nombre del usuario y ejecutará la operación. Actúa como puerta de enlace entre los usuarios y los proveedores de liquidez, lo que garantiza la mejor ejecución y liquidación atómica.

NEST Protocol está diseñado para ejecutar estrategias de martingala a través de contratos inteligentes. Los usuarios pueden usar el protocolo para administrar los riesgos y los fondos de las transacciones y realizar transacciones directamente con las contrapartes, aumentando la transparencia de las transacciones y reduciendo los costos.

epílogo

En este artículo, presentamos algunas infraestructuras Oracle descentralizadas importantes. Estos proyectos proporcionan fuentes de datos externas confiables para aplicaciones de blockchain y promueven el desarrollo y la amplia aplicación de contratos inteligentes.

Chainlink es uno de los oráculos descentralizados más conocidos que existen. Proporciona servicios de datos seguros y confiables para contratos inteligentes a través de una enorme red de nodos y un mecanismo flexible de selección de fuentes de datos. Proyectos como Band Protocol, Augur, UMA, API3 y NEST Protocol también han logrado logros notables en sus respectivos campos.

A través de estas infraestructuras Oracle descentralizadas, podemos ver su importante papel en la promoción del desarrollo y la innovación de la tecnología blockchain. Dotan a los contratos inteligentes con funciones y flexibilidad más potentes, lo que permite realizar varios escenarios de aplicación.

Ya sea innovación en el campo financiero, inteligencia en seguros, seguridad en Internet de las cosas o transparencia en la gestión de la cadena de suministro, los oráculos descentralizados han traído nuevas oportunidades y cambios a estos campos.

Con la evolución continua de la tecnología blockchain, podemos esperar la aplicación generalizada de estas infraestructuras descentralizadas de máquinas Oracle en más campos. Al garantizar la confiabilidad, seguridad y precisión de los datos, desempeñarán un papel importante en la construcción de un futuro más descentralizado, transparente y confiable.

Supongo que te gusta

Origin blog.csdn.net/Blockchain2022/article/details/131376912
Recomendado
Clasificación